Nigeria: Gunmen Demand N20 Million Ransom for Release of Kidnapped Dutch Nationals

ONE of the kidnappers of the three Dutch nationals, weekend, in Lutugbene, Ekeremor Local Government Area, Bayelsa State, has allegedly been shot dead by suspected pirates just as the kidnappers have reportedly demanded N20m ransom to free the victims.

A source told Vanguard, Tuesday, that the kidnappers ran into the sea pirates, who attacked them, as they were escaping with the Dutch nationals to their den in the creek.
